Mendaraha - Manjhanpur, Kaushambi
Mendaraha is a village situated in the Manjhanpur tehsil of Kaushambi district, Uttar Pradesh. It is located approximately 25 km from the tehsil headquarters in Manjhanpur and around 25 km from the district headquarters in Kaushambi. Mendaraha village is a designated Gram Panchayat.
As per Census 2011, the village code of Mendaraha is 160422. The village covers a total geographical area of 37.94 hectares and falls under the 212216 pincode.
Mendaraha village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Manjhanpur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Kaushambi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.
Population of Mendaraha
As per Census 2011, Mendaraha village has a total population of 1,055 people, consisting of 540 males and 515 females. The village has 159 households and a sex ratio of 953 females per 1,000 males. There are 197 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 631 literate and 424 illiterate residents. Additionally, 458 people belong to Scheduled Caste (SC) communities.
Detailed gender-wise population figures for Mendaraha are given below:
| Category | Total | Male | Female |
|---|---|---|---|
| Total Population | 1,055 | 540 | 515 |
|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 197 | 102 | 95 |
| Scheduled Castes (SC) | 458 | 233 | 225 |
| Literate Population | 631 | 377 | 254 |
| Illiterate Population | 424 | 163 | 261 |

Transport and Connectivity of Mendaraha
Mendaraha is connected by an all-weather road, while public transport facilities are available within 2-5 km of the village.
| Connectivity |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Public Bus Service | No | Available within 5-10 km |
| Private Bus Service | No | Available within <5 km |
| Railway Station | No | - |
In addition to basic transport facilities, distances and travel times help define overall connectivity. the road distance from Kaushambi to Mendaraha is about 25 km, with the usual travel time around 30-60 minutes. Actual travel time may vary depending on road conditions and mode of transport.
Banking and Postal Services in Mendaraha
Banking and postal services are essential for daily financial transactions and communication. The availability of these facilities for Mendaraha village is detailed below:
| Service Type |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Bank | No | Available within 2-5 km |
| ATM | No | Available within 5-10 km |
| Post Office | Yes | Available within village |
Health Facilities in Mendaraha
Healthcare facilities play an important role in providing basic medical services to the residents. The details regarding the nearest health centres and hospitals serving Mendaraha village are given below:
| Facility Type |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Health Sub-Centre (HSC) | No | Available within >10 km |
| Primary Health Centre (PHC) | No | Available within >10 km |
| Community Health Centre (CHC) | Yes | Available within village |
